VEA GUI cannot be launched after an upgrade from the 6.1 products to the applicable InfoScale 7.4 products
The VEA GUI fails to launch after you perform any of the following upgrades (3948442):
6.1 product | 7.4 product |
---|---|
SFW Basic | InfoScale Foundation |
SFW | InfoScale Foundation or InfoScale Storage |
DMP | InfoScale Foundation or InfoScale Storage |
This issue occurs because the Veritas Product Installer fails to overwrite the existing jvm.dll
file, which is typically located at C:\Program Files\Veritas\VERITAS Object Bus\jre\bin\client
, with its newer version.
Workaround: Either rename or delete the existing jvm.dll
file before you upgrade from SFW 6.1 or DMP 6.1 to InfoScale Foundation 7.4 or InfoScale Storage 7.4 .
Note:
This issue is not applicable in case of upgrade to InfoScale Enterprise 7.4.
